Tucked within a luxe heritage-listed building, this cocktail lounge oozes decadence.
In a moment, you can step from Stanley Street's scruffy Italian quarter to the red carpet entrance of the Verde establishment. The European flair, the social, open-planned couched area and the private booths and smoking balcony can make a Verde visitor feel like a VIP guest at an important Italian designer's party. With cocktails in the form of aperitifs, mains and desserts, you can kick off the night with a Ginnie Henderiks, which includes Hendricks's gin, fresh lemon juice shaken with cucumbers and pink grapefruit and topped with tonic; and then choose some of the mains, including the Leatherwood, a Screwdriver twisted with mint and Leatherwood honey. There are dessert cocktails too, including the vodka and amaretto-based Marzipane, and the Portocello, consisting of homemade limoncello, fresh juice and Penfolds Grandfather port. If you don't plan on eating at the restaurant downstairs there is a tapas menu which includes garlic prawns, prosciutto, traditional Italian sausage and a few vegetarian options. There are plenty of other places in the area to order Peroni, but Verde takes the Italian dining sophistication cake and is well suited for pre-dinner drinks, post-dinner drinks, drinks on Friday; and of course any other occasion to have a drink.
